Turf Meets Surf As Veuve Clicquot Polo On The Beach Returns To Watergate Bay, Cornwall.
The ultimate culture clash returns to Cornwall this September as Veuve Clicquot bring the world of polo to one of the country’s best surfing beaches.
Veuve Clicquot Polo on the Beach will see teams sponsored by Knight Frank and Kier Western compete at Watergate Bay in an exhibition match of arena-style polo on Tuesday 9th September.
Well-known for hosting top-flight surfing and kitesurfing competitions, Watergate Bay was the venue for the first ever polo match to be played on a UK beach last June. The event captured the imagination of people throughout the country, generating national media coverage and attracting hundreds of people to watch the match on the beach.
“Veuve Clicquot is pleased to continue its association with Polo on the Beach and integrate such a beautiful event within the exciting Clicquot season. The occasion is a unique opportunity to experience polo on a spectacular playing surface - whilst enjoying the finest Veuve Clicquot,” said Brand Manager Melanie Boury.
With over 20 ponies on the beach, and spectators able to get close to the action on the sand, Veuve Clicquot Polo on the Beach is set to become a thrilling climax to the season.
The match will follow arena polo rules, with each team made up of three players. Covering a smaller area than conventional polo, arena polo is fast-paced and exciting, giving spectators the advantage of watching the action at close quarters.
Organisers have already secured an appearance from Barbara Zingg - Polo Manager for Sandhurst Military Academy and one of the leading European lady players - and are confident that several other high goal players from the top end of the sport will also take part.
“The logistics of playing a polo match on the beach are definitely a challenge,” said Andrew Burgess of South West Polo, who are organising the ponies and players for the match. “We will be transporting 20 polo ponies in big horse boxes down narrow Cornish lanes just to get to the beach, and when they get there the ocean will be a new experience for them.
“The big challenge for the players comes in adapting to the unusual playing surface; the sand is much softer than the typical arena polo surface, and I think it will be a real leveller between the amateur and professional players.”
Last year’s event was staged with the intention of bringing polo to an audience who would have perhaps never have the opportunity to see the sport played.
The match drew spectators from all walks of life; cocktail dresses merged with wetsuits as seasoned polo fans, horse-lovers, locals, holidaymakers, and curious surfers congregated on the sand.
Again, Veuve Clicquot Polo on the Beach is completely free for spectators at Watergate Bay, who will be able to take advantage of the Veuve Clicquot champagne bar and seafood bar which open on the beach from 6.00pm, before the teams, Knight Frank and Kier Western, ride out to play the first chukka at 6.30pm.

Founded in 1772, Veuve Clicquot has an established history of innovation and creativity. Madame Clicquot was the first woman to run her own champagne house when she took over the business in 1805. She revolutionised the way champagne was made by putting holes in her kitchen table and “riddling” the bottles to clarify the wines. Similarly, Veuve Clicquot’s innovative, daring approach is evident when in 1877 they became the first company to register their unique iconic yellow which is still apparent with Veuve Clicquot Yellow Label today. www.veuve-clicquot.com/ukseason
